More about Aboriginal Health Care courses
Explore the various Aboriginal Health Care courses in Rockingham that will equip you with the knowledge and skills to make a difference in the community. With a total of four courses available, students in the Rockingham area have the opportunity to study face-to-face with esteemed training providers such as Stanley College, Blue Stone Medical, Marr Mooditj Training, and Curtin University. These providers offer essential training that prepares students for roles such as Aboriginal and/or Torres Strait Islander Primary Health Care workers and public health professionals.
